Job summary

Capgemini is seeking an AI/Data Scientist to apply data science, statistics, and ML to autonomous network intelligence. You will work with network telemetry, topology, and service data to build predictive insights and KPI models across RAN, Core, IP/MPLS, SD-WAN, and cloud domains.

You will collaborate with AI/LLM engineers, develop data pipelines, and ensure explainable, governed models for operational decision-making in a hybrid Newbury-based role.

Qualifications

  • Experience in data science, telecom analytics, or AIOps analytics.
  • Strong Python skills for data analysis, modelling, and automation.
  • Strong knowledge of statistics, ML basics, feature engineering, and model evaluation.
  • Experience with network KPIs, alarms, telemetry, inventory, topology, or service assurance data.
  • Understanding of telecom network domains including RAN, Core, IP/MPLS, SD-WAN, Transport, Cloud, or OSS.
  • Experience developing anomaly detection, fault analysis, predictive analytics, or KPI models.
  • Experience with data aggregation, cleansing, enrichment, and data quality assessment.
  • Experience with graph analytics, entity relationship mapping, or knowledge graph concepts.
  • Understanding of LLMs and how structured data can support AI agents and RAG systems.
  • Experience with BigQuery or similar data warehouse/analytics platforms.

Responsibilities

  • Analyse large-scale telecom network datasets across RAN, Core, IP, Transport, SD-WAN, Cloud, OSS, and service domains.
  • Develop KPI engineering models for network performance, service quality, fault behaviour, customer impact, capacity, and resilience.
  • Build statistical and machine learning models for anomaly detection, fault prediction, root-cause analysis, degradation detection, and proactive assurance.
  • Develop data aggregation, cleansing, enrichment, and feature engineering pipelines for network telemetry and OSS data.
  • Support digital twin analytics using topology, inventory, configuration, service dependency, performance, and fault data.
  • Develop graph analytics models for network topology, entity relationships, dependency mapping, service impact, and fault propagation.
  • Work with AI/LLM engineers to provide high-quality features, embeddings, metadata, and contextual datasets for RAG and agentic AI systems.
  • Define network data quality rules, correlation logic, and entity resolution methods.
  • Create reusable analytical models for RAN, Core, IP/MPLS, SD-WAN, fixed, and cloud network KPIs.
  • Support AIOps use cases such as alarm reduction, incident prioritisation, predictive maintenance, and automated root-cause analysis.
  • Work with OSS and inventory teams to align data models with TMF SID concepts and TMF Open API structures.
  • Use BigQuery or equivalent analytics platforms to process large-scale network data.
  • Ensure models are explainable, measurable, governed, and suitable for operational decision‑making.
